Ryan Katz was one of many producers, executives, and wrestlers who lost their job in WWE at the beginning of the year. Katz was with the company since 2012. Ryan spent years as a loyal employee and worked his way up to the position of associate producer at NXT.

Triple H was made the head of WWE Creative after Vince McMahon’s retirement. Since then, he has been bringing back former employees Reports suggested that WWE was interested in re-hiring Ryan Katz.

While speaking Oh…You Didn’t Know, Katz confirmed that he has been hired back to WWE and will be taking his talents there once again.

Road Dogg: I guess people figured out by now, you’re returning to World Wrestling Entertainment and kind of taking over your exact previous job. Talk to me a little about what that job is before I let you go.

Ryan Katz: It’s going to be interesting because I’m still trying to figure out if that’s exactly what I’m doing.

RD: Did you get a title or a billet or anything?

RK: Nothing is kind of official.

RD: Have you started yet, at least?

RK: I was supposed to start on Thursday [September 1], but it’s been pushed. We’ll see what happens. If people are wondering why I don’t respond to the questions or the stories out there, it’s because I’m still waiting to find out if it’s true too.

RD: The job you did before, I don’t know if you had a billet or a title, but you wore a ton of hats. I knew for a fact, when the regime changed, they’d have you back. The people who run the Performance Center valued you.

Road Dogg was also recently hired back as Senior Vice President Of Live Events. We will have to wait and see when Ryan Katz will be returning to the company.
